1=pod 2 3=head1 NAME 4 5BN_add_word, BN_sub_word, BN_mul_word, BN_div_word, BN_mod_word - arithmetic 6functions on BIGNUMs with integers 7 8=head1 SYNOPSIS 9 10 #include <openssl/bn.h> 11 12 int BN_add_word(BIGNUM *a, BN_ULONG w); 13 14 int BN_sub_word(BIGNUM *a, BN_ULONG w); 15 16 int BN_mul_word(BIGNUM *a, BN_ULONG w); 17 18 BN_ULONG BN_div_word(BIGNUM *a, BN_ULONG w); 19 20 BN_ULONG BN_mod_word(const BIGNUM *a, BN_ULONG w); 21 22=head1 DESCRIPTION 23 24These functions perform arithmetic operations on BIGNUMs with unsigned 25integers. They are much more efficient than the normal BIGNUM 26arithmetic operations. 27 28BN_add_word() adds B<w> to B<a> (C<a+=w>). 29 30BN_sub_word() subtracts B<w> from B<a> (C<a-=w>). 31 32BN_mul_word() multiplies B<a> and B<w> (C<a*=w>). 33 34BN_div_word() divides B<a> by B<w> (C<a/=w>) and returns the remainder. 35 36BN_mod_word() returns the remainder of B<a> divided by B<w> (C<a%w>). 37 38For BN_div_word() and BN_mod_word(), B<w> must not be 0. 39 40=head1 RETURN VALUES 41 42BN_add_word(), BN_sub_word() and BN_mul_word() return 1 for success, 0 43on error. The error codes can be obtained by L<ERR_get_error(3)|ERR_get_error(3)>. 44 45BN_mod_word() and BN_div_word() return B<a>%B<w> on success and 46B<(BN_ULONG)-1> if an error occurred. 47 48=head1 SEE ALSO 49 50L<bn(3)|bn(3)>, L<ERR_get_error(3)|ERR_get_error(3)>, L<BN_add(3)|BN_add(3)> 51 52=head1 HISTORY 53 54BN_add_word() and BN_mod_word() are available in all versions of 55SSLeay and OpenSSL. BN_div_word() was added in SSLeay 0.8, and 56BN_sub_word() and BN_mul_word() in SSLeay 0.9.0. 57 58Before 0.9.8a the return value for BN_div_word() and BN_mod_word() 59in case of an error was 0. 60 61=cut 62
